Method and apparatus for determining privacy policy for devices based on brain wave information

Abstract
An approach is provided for processing sensor data to determine an identification of at least one object. The approach involves determining brain wave data associated with at least one user during an exposure of the at least one object to at least one user. The approach also involves processing the brain wave information to determine a sensitivity information of the at least one user to the at least one object. The approach further involves causing a configuration of one or more privacy policies of at least one device based, at least in part, on the sensitivity information.
